Why these

If you're after Crimson Peak's blend of Gothic atmosphere, decaying mansions that function as characters themselves, and family secrets that refuse to stay buried, you'd likely find kinship in Inherit the Witch, The Black Gate, Winifred Meeks, or Son of Ingagi—all of which layer supernatural dread with psychological torment in isolated spaces where the past literally hunts the present. The slower-burn Gothic sensibility also appears across Beautiful Creatures and Conjuring The Dead, though these lean slightly more toward romance and village mystery respectively rather than the pure ancestral horror focus. Your best bets track del Toro's specific fingerprints: ornate period settings, atmospheric decay, and the architecture of trauma made visible.
